If you will be on the south side of Orlando then Port Canaveral is your easiest location. Here's a link to most of the charters that sail out of the port. http://www.portcanaveralfishingcharters.com/

If your trip take you to north Orlando or the Lake Mary area then Ponce Inlet is your closest location. Here's a link to their charters. http://www.funcoastcharters.com/Fun_Coast_Charter_Boat_Association/FCCBA.html

If you are mor into a party boat than a private charter then The Critter Fleet out of Ponce is good. http://www.critterfleet.com/
